Introduction to Object Desktop Professional
Object Desktop Professional is a new and exciting utility
package for OS/2 2.X and OS/2 Warp. The basic aim of the software is to provide
new Workplace Shell objects to enhance the base Workplace Shell functionality.
Included are:
Object Navigator
A replacement to the Workplace Shell's drives object providing
a split tree/details view, with full Workplace Shell interaction and integration
for more intuitive object and file browsing and management.
Enhanced Folder
A replacement/enhancement to OS/2's base folder class, providing
sophisticated object caching features, a summary status bar in every folder view,
enhanced icon drawing capabilities, and mouse/keyboard enhancements.
Enhanced Data File
A replacement/enhancement to OS/2's base data file class,
providing a fast, simple text editor as a Workplace Shell object, plus control over
default icon assignment.
Object Archive
A data file "handler" for common archive formats,
including ZIP, LZH, ZOO and ARC. The archive handlers render your existing archives
into full-fledged Workplace Shell objects, supporting full drag and drop, in-place
editing of archive elements, creation by template, seamless emulation of Workplace
Shell folders.
Control Center
A multipurpose object that provides a user selectable set
of system control "panels". Included features are a virtual desktop, digital
clock, CPU monitor, object launcher/browser, disk free space meters, swap space
meter and memory meter.
Keyboard LaunchPad
The Keyboard LaunchPad allows a user to assign a hotkey to
any Workplace Shell object in the system using simple drag and drop. With this feature
installed, you can assign a hotkey to your favorite programs, folders or database
files.
Task Manager
A replacement for OS/2's dated Window List, featuring an instant
command prompt, task list filtering and an Alt+Tab task switcher.
Tab LaunchPad
An object launch facility with graphical buttons and folder
"tab" sections for categorizing objects and programs.
Object Package
A new Workplace Shell container that can store program objects,
data files, folders and any other Workplace Shell object type. Because Object Packages
are self-contained and occupy one file, they are easily interchanged with others,
and are very easy to manage.
Object Viewer
View and print a practically limitless number of file formats
with Object Viewer. Over 200 file formats are supported, including the most popular
application formats for word processors, databases, graphics files, presentation
graphics files, and spreadsheets. With Object Viewer, interchanging legacy documents,
seldom-used documents or documents from unavailable applications becomes an easy
task.
Object Advisor
A powerful new way to deploy online help information to a
group of novice users. Author desktop help directly linked to custom desktop objects,
as well as standard Workplace Shell desktop objects. All help content is authored
in industry-standard HTML, and is displayed in a mini-World Wide Web window. Desktop
objects can be linked to help resources on internal and external (internet) hosts,
including problem report forms, centralized support resources, and more!
Object Inspector
Examine, inspect and change Workplace Shell desktop objects
with the Object Inspector. All object properties are displayed in an easy-to-use
dialog that allows you to quickly and easily make changes to objects on the desktop.
Object Backup
Use Object Backup to provide the data security you need, with
its ability to backup all hard disk files to tape, floppy disk, removeable media
and LAN drives.
Object Scheduler
The Object Scheduler provides a simple way to schedule automated
tasks on your desktop system. Scheduling a periodic maintenance task is as easy
as drag and drop. Each "shadow" that appears in the Object Scheduler folder
allows for separate timed event schedules.
Object Security
With Object Security, you can password protect Workplace Shell
folders and programs. Setting up and maintaining security on desktop objects provides
an easy way to ensure the care taken in administering OS/2 Warp desktops will not
be casually undone. With Object Security, desktop objects can be locked in place,
and passwords can be required to open the system after startup, and required for
all object settings notebooks.
Desktop Backup Advisor
The Desktop Backup Advisor uses Object Desktop Professional's
Object Scheduler and Object Package technology to setup and maintain a user-specified
number of desktop "snapshots." Even the most novice users will be able
to safely keep archived desktops available for an easy restore if a desktop becomes
corrupted.
